在IT领域中,我们常常需要从文本中提取出特定的信息,如正文中的rspec共享示例名称字符串。要实现这个目标,我们可以通过文本处理和字符串操作来提取出所需的字符串。
在Ruby编程语言中,可以使用正则表达式来匹配和提取字符串。rspec共享示例名称字符串是在'it'之前的内容,我们可以使用正则表达式来匹配并提取出这个字符串。
以下是一个示例代码,演示了如何从给定的正文中提取出rspec共享示例名称字符串:
text = "在'it'之前,从正文中获取rspec共享示例名称字符串?"
# 使用正则表达式提取出rspec共享示例名称字符串
rspec_name = text.match(/'it'之前,从正文中获取(.*?)共享示例名称字符串/)[1]
puts rspec_name
输出结果将为:
rspec
在上述示例中,我们使用了text.match
方法来匹配正则表达式。正则表达式/'it'之前,从正文中获取(.*?)共享示例名称字符串/
中的(.*?)
表示要匹配的字符串部分。通过使用括号包裹这部分,我们可以在匹配成功后使用[1]
来提取出括号中的内容,即rspec共享示例名称字符串。
需要注意的是,这只是一个示例代码,实际应用中可能需要根据具体的文本格式和要提取的内容进行适当调整。此外,还可以结合其他文本处理和字符串操作方法来进一步处理提取出的字符串。
关于腾讯云的相关产品和产品介绍链接地址,根据提供的问答内容要求,不能直接给出,但您可以参考腾讯云的官方文档和网站来了解他们提供的云计算产品和相关服务。
领取专属 10元无门槛券
手把手带您无忧上云